#include "precompiled.h"
//
// Copyright (c) 2013 The ANGLE Project Authors. All rights reserved.
// Use of this source code is governed by a BSD-style license that can be
// found in the LICENSE file.
//
// BufferStorage9.cpp Defines the BufferStorage9 class.
#include "libGLESv2/renderer/BufferStorage9.h"
#include "common/debug.h"
namespace rx
{
BufferStorage9::BufferStorage9()
{
mMemory = NULL;
mAllocatedSize = 0;
mSize = 0;
}
BufferStorage9::~BufferStorage9()
{
delete[] mMemory;
}
BufferStorage9 *BufferStorage9::makeBufferStorage9(BufferStorage *bufferStorage)
{
ASSERT(HAS_DYNAMIC_TYPE(BufferStorage9*, bufferStorage));
return static_cast<BufferStorage9*>(bufferStorage);
}
void *BufferStorage9::getData()
{
return mMemory;
}
void BufferStorage9::setData(const void* data, unsigned int size, unsigned int offset)
{
if (!mMemory || offset + size > mAllocatedSize)
{
unsigned int newAllocatedSize = offset + size;
void *newMemory = new char[newAllocatedSize];
if (offset > 0 && mMemory && mAllocatedSize > 0)
{
memcpy(newMemory, mMemory, std::min(offset, mAllocatedSize));
}
delete[] mMemory;
mMemory = newMemory;
mAllocatedSize = newAllocatedSize;
}
mSize = std::max(mSize, offset + size);
if (data)
{
memcpy(reinterpret_cast<char*>(mMemory) + offset, data, size);
}
}
void BufferStorage9::clear()
{
mSize = 0;
}
unsigned int BufferStorage9::getSize() const
{
return mSize;
}
bool BufferStorage9::supportsDirectBinding() const
{
return false;
}
}
